Local museum in the old convent of Santo Domingo presenting archaeology, art and documents that explain Ocaña’s past.
Interpretive collection on the poet Alonso de Ercilla, connecting visitors with Ocaña’s literary links and local cultural memory.
Small exhibition space used for temporary art and heritage displays, useful for seeing current local cultural programming.
Ocaña’s grand central square is the main place for strolling, photography and appreciating the arcaded historic townscape.
Traditional street in the old town with historic character, linking key monuments and offering a pleasant walk through local life.
Historic area around the former fountain and access route, suited to a short walk while exploring older parts of the town.
A hearty Castilian stew of chickpeas, meats and vegetables, long associated with family meals in inland Toledo province.
Slow-roasted suckling lamb, prized in Castile-La Mancha for tender meat and simple seasoning that lets the flavour stand out.
Wood-fired roast suckling pig with crisp skin, a classic celebratory dish across historic Castilian towns such as Ocaña.

Ocaña is generally cheaper than larger Spanish tourist cities, with lower meal and lodging costs. Public transport needs are limited, helping keep daily spend moderate to low.
Tipping is optional. Round up or leave 5-10% in restaurants for good service. Small change is fine in cafés. Taxi fares are usually rounded up slightly.
